In Slovenia as well as worldwide, gastric carcinoma is considered as a disease with poor prognosis. Radical surgery which can be performed in only 50-70% of patients1,2 is a common treatment for localized disease. متن کاملIN TRAOPERATIVE RADIATION THERAPY FOR GASTRIC ADENOCARCINOMA
Intraoperative radiation therapy (IORT) is a multidisciplinary approach in which residual tumors or tumor beds are directly irradiated during a surgical procedure. To evaluate its efficacy, from 1985, we conducted a prospective study including non-metastatic gastric adenocarcinoma treated by surgery, IORT (15 Grays) and postoperative external beam radiotherapy (44 Grays).
